Samsung has been changing modern kitchens with its smart appliances for years now. Adding another upgrade to its Samsung smart refrigerators, the South Korean tech giant is set to boost the covetousness factor of its Bespoke fridges – including the refrigerator with a 9-inch AI Home screen that debuts at CES 2025 – by letting you shop for groceries. Samsung has partnered with grocery delivery service Instacart to make this vision a reality using AI-powered grocery management.

The smart refrigerators will be able to detect when you are running low on groceries (inside the fridge) and include those items in your Instacart app. The only thing you need to do is to go to the app and order what you need right from your fridge’s touchscreen display. According to the company, this convenient grocery shopping service will be available on 2025 Bespoke refrigerator models with screens.

This new feature uses Samsung Vision AI food recognition tech. Samsung Vision AI food recognition currently takes inventory of up to 37 frequently used items, including fruits and vegetables, which can be expanded by the user manually via the Samsung Food app.

It recognizes the items in your fridge and detects which ones are running low. It then uses Instacart’s product matching API and suggests edibles from the service that you might need. Once the fridge sorts out that part and makes a list, you can directly place an order from its onboard display.

This feature pairs well with the latest Samsung Bespoke smart refrigerators, including the 32-inch Family Hub Plus and the newly launched 9-inch AI home display models.

The new Instacart feature will roll out later this year via a firmware update for Samsung fridges with AI Vision Inside. It will enable a convenient grocery shopping experience for Samsung fridge users.
